Job Detail

  • Job ID 11602
  • Remote Job Yes
  • Experience 2 Years +
  • Academic Level Bachelor

Job Description

Pepperstone is looking to hire a Data Engineer.

Your key responsibilities will include, but not limited to:

  • Delivering data-intensive solutions within an Agile development environment
  • Contributing to long-term data architecture and infrastructure planning and execution
  • Enhancing continuous deployment processes to improve quality and system availability
  • Cloud container orchestration to provide data infrastructure and deploy data processing services
  • Working closely with the local DevOps team

 

About you:

  • An experienced Software Engineer with at least 3 years of specializing in Data
  • Working knowledge of Go, Python, or Scala
  • General Data Architecture knowledge such as Data Lakes, Data Warehouses, and related technologies and concepts
  • Experience in, and an ability to express the comparative merits of SQL, NoSQL, and Graph database systems
  • Solid experience in at least two RDBMS with MySQL and PostgreSQL being highly preferred
  • Good working knowledge of Apache Kafka
  • Experience with infrastructure-as-code tooling: Ansible and Terraform
  • Provisioning AWS services to support product deployment
  • Metrics, monitoring, and alarms. Especially useful if you know Sumo Logic and PagerDuty.
  • AWS services related to data engineering
  • Docker and related container-orchestration technologies (e.g. Kubernetes/AWS EKS)

 

Why you will enjoy working with us:

  • Competitive salary structure including company bonus scheme
  • Genuinely collaborative and friendly culture
  • Flexible and hybrid working
  • Remote working option – work from anywhere for up to 6 weeks per year, in addition to hybrid working as standard
  • Ongoing personal development & learning opportunities
  • 3 paid volunteering days per year & Workplace Giving Program
  • Frequent events and celebrations

Other jobs you may like